Basics of eCommerce Website Development

Website development is the process of creating and maintaining websites for either a private network (intranet) or the World Wide Web (internet). Similarly, website eCommerce designing also revolves around the same concept. The various programming languages that can be used for its creation are HTML, CSS, JavaScript, PHP, Python, etc. Apart from that, technical frameworks can also be included in it for improving the features of the application. The three common development phases included here are:

· Front-end:

It involves the creation of a user interface for enabling interaction.

· Back-end:

It is created for server-side use and enables owners to perform actions on their websites.

· Hosting:

Its main purpose is to make the website user-accessible.                                                       

The Ultimate eCommerce Web Design Checklist to Start Your Online Business
This checklist is an ideal go-to for every new e-commerce site owners. Remember that if you are new to building an e-commerce store, it is really necessary to keep a track of the items you need to include or cross out so that you have an amazing website that performs well and provides a great experience to the users.


1. Your website must be responsive

Since every device is now able to connect to the internet, you should ensure that your website runs on all devices, especially the smartphones. Apart from working well, the user interface should also look great on the mobile devices. It is mainly because most of the people use smartphones instead of PCs to make the purchase.

2. Gain the trust of your consumers

Since cyber-security is very important for online shoppers, make sure you link every page to the following:

· Why Shop With Us

· Return Policy

· Delivery Information

· Privacy Policy

· Customer Testimonials

3. Create an appealing homepage

Usually, the new e-commerce website owners make the mistake of listing their products on the homepage. However, it is not a great idea as it would look unappealing. Since it is the first thing that your visitors will notice, make sure that is attractive and do not use it as a product listing page.

4. Make the search bar prominent on every page

Put the search box on the top of all your pages and ensure that it is eye-catching. It will help the users to find the desired product from your catalog. You can also add suggestive search terms to make their searching experience less complex.

5. Add navigation menus to your pages

Make sure to add clear navigation menus in all your pages for enabling customers to view the various categories of products your site offers. Use general terms for segmenting the product items so that it is easier for your customers to understand. For example, most fashion brands segregate their range of products as Men, Women, and Kids.

6. Put the cart or basket icon on every single page

Top e-commerce sites keep their cart or basket icon in a place where it is easy to view for the users. It is usually kept at the top right corner. However, you can place it wherever you like. Just ensure that it is easily noticeable, present on every page, and showcases the number of items added to the cart or basket.

7. Showcase the logos of famous brands

Include the logos of all the brands which your eCommerce website sells. If it is a very famous brand, then it is even better. Adding them will give the users an idea of the type of products you possess and will also ensure them about your authenticity since you are associated with the top leaders in the industry.

8. Use high-quality images

Photo retouching is the most important aspect of an e-commerce site. Having high-quality photographs of your products will increase the chances of selling. If possible, do invest in professional photo editing services to get the images edited for your site.

9. Add “Top Featured”, “Bestsellers”, and “Recommended for You”

Showcase the products on your website as the top featured, bestsellers, and those suitable for particular customers. This is a sales technique frequently used by many e-commerce brands in the industry. You can select and add the products manually or automate it according to a variety of criteria.

10. Provide filter and sort options

Adding them will make the searching job much easier for customers, thereby improving their shopping experience. A few things you can add to your filter and sorting options are color, size, price range, product category, etc.

11. Include the “Add to wishlist” button

Apart from including this on every page, ensure that it is put in a place where it is easily noticeable to the human eyes. However, do not make it more prominent than the Buy button. You certainly don’t want your customers to put everything in the wishlist instead of buying.

12. Offer the product view from different angles

While going for product image editing, make sure to edit every part of the product so that it can be showcased from a variety of angles. Also, add the “zoom in” and “zoom out” feature so that users can control the view as per their needs.

13. Highlight the Customer favorites

Highlight the products that are voted as favorites by the customers and categorize them into customer favorites. Since people tend to buy products that are ranked high or liked by many, it can act as a good strategy to bring more sales.

14. Make the checkout button clearly visible

In some of the best eCommerce sites, you will usually find the checkout button either below or next to the item you are viewing. Many also link it to their cart or basket icon so that it directly leads to the cart page when a user clicks on it. The cart page must also contain the checkout button. In some cases, you can also find the preview of the cart when you hover the pointer over the cart icon.

15. Use compelling call to actions

Make sure that the call to actions you add to your sale and promotions are attention-grabbing and would compel visitors to check it out. Also, see that it is relevant to the type of products you are selling.

16. Add short product description

Adding product descriptions is necessary on the product page. However, do not go overboard with it and make it lengthy. No customer would like to read a whole paragraph of words. So, try to keep it short and concise.

17. Include video demonstrations

Video demonstrations are extremely popular within the top e-commerce brands. These are engaging and can even intrigue customers to purchase a product. Besides, it also leaves a positive impression on their mind regarding your products.

18. Show the availability of stocks

Letting your customers know whether the product stock is available or not is a good practice that every website should follow. Make sure you show it on the product listing page itself. It will prevent your customers from going to the product page, thereby saving them from frustration.

19. Pay attention to the “Buy” and “Add to basket” button

Try to make these two buttons prominent. It must be easily visible to the customers when they visit the product page. You can incorporate bold and bright colors to these buttons to make them stand out.

20. Providing security badges or SSL certificate

Only a few websites offer SSL certificate or security badges when customers are on the check out page. However, you should offer them since it will act as a reassurance to your customers regarding the safety of their financial details.

21. Display all the fees upfront

Hidden fees are one of the top reasons why customers abandon the cart. So, make sure you do not this. However, if there are any additional fees that a customer has to pay during the checkout, make sure it is already presented on the cart page.

22. Place your contact info on each page

By placing the contact information on each of the pages, you can minimize the anxiety of the buyers, It is a subtle way of reassuring your users that you will be there for them whenever they want to reach you.

23. Include customer reviews and scores

It is another good technique to improve the customer experience. Customers can check the reviews and score and decide whether to purchase a particular product or not. It can help them with the decision making process.

24. Display the estimated time of delivery

It won’t turn out good for your e-commerce business if your customers are left guessing regarding the delivery of their purchased products. So, provide them with the approximate time and day when they will receive the products.

25. Provide different payment options

Since all customers won’t be using the same payment method, make sure you provide a lot of options for their easy access. The common payment options are debit or credit cards. However, try to also include other options like Amazon Pay, Google Pay, PayPal, etc.
